Xnews

This is a free, very simple to use newsreader. It lacks some important functions (most importantly, it can't handle NZB files) but it is probably the best way to start out in newsgroups if you don’t want to spend a lot of cash and a lot of hours figuring out how things work.

Xnews needs no installation and is easy to configure. Download here: download.cnet.com/Xnews/

How to Use Newsgroups with the Xnews Newsreader

Step by step instructions for beginners

Xnews comes as a zip.

  • Unzip to a new folder
  • Click the icon of the application file.
  • A dialogue box pops up asking for the name of the server. Whatever news provider you signed up for will usually have several news servers in different locations or maybe for different kinds of files. Chose one of the addresses and copy and paste it into the dialogue box. It will now ask you to give the server a nickname which can be anything you like.
  • Once you have done this the main menu appears. There are spaces here for your news provider user name and password. Fill these in and you are ready to go. There are other options to configure, if you want to but they aren’t necessary to start browsing the Newsgroups.
  • As soon as you hit OK at the bottom of the screen, Xnews will contact the server and start to download the names of the Newsgroups available. There are a lot of newsgroups (tens of thousands) so this takes a few minutes.
  • Once you have the full list, you can see the number of postings in each group. Of the tens of thousands of groups only a few thousand are popular and have anything worth checking out.
  • ·It is worth hitting the ‘total’ column so that the newsgroups are in order of the number of postings they have. This will save opening a lot of empty groups or groups that are just full of spam.

You can start exploring now by clicking on any group- Xnews will download the 'headers' for the group. The 'headers' are descriptions of the posts. A post might contain text, photos, software or movie files.

How to Search Newsgroups

If you want something in particular you can download all the headers of the group most likely to have a relevent posting, then use the Xnews newsgroup reader search facility to search the group. The drawback here, is that large groups have ten of thousands of posts and maybe hundreds of thousands of headers, so this can take a long time.

Sometimes, it is easier to run a web based newsgroup search. Newzleech.com and binsearch both cataloque newsgroups postings and allow free searchs.

The search results will tell you which group to look in and when the post was made. This makes it easier to find the post with Xnews,

Xnews allow you to download all the headers of a group or just some of the headers. Right click on the Newsgroup name and chose ‘open special’ for this option. A box appears with sliders. You set the sliders to select a part of the group’s headers to download. You can find any post detailed in newzleech pretty quickly after a bit of trial and error.

How to View Images

Xnews has a built in image viewer and will allow you to view any photos posted in one piece. Just click on the file and it will come up. (Toggle ‘view’ if you can’t see it).

Large photo files are never posted in one piece- they are split up and posted in separate pieces.

If the photos are in two or more pieces you will need to download them to a folder. The pieces will be automatically reassembled and you can see them with any picture viewer like ACDC, IrfanView (a free viewer, see links below) or the Windows viewer.

How to Download Multimedia Files From Newsgroups

To do this you need to understand a bit about how posting is done in newsgroups. Very large files are split up by the poster using software like masterspltter or WinRAR. You need to download all the files and then reassemble them.

WinRAR is the most common way to post large files like movies or games, as it compresses the data as well as splitting it into easy to manage pieces. WinRAR files are easy to recognise as the header always contains 'rar' somewhere.

Other Split Files

Files split with mastersplitter are labelled 01 02 03 04 etc. To reassemble the files you need to install mastersplitter (free download below). Then click on the 01 file and masterplitter will join the pieces.

QuickPAR and PAR files

PAR files are usually made by a poster as an insurance against data corruption. If you have any trouble assembling the pieces of a post look for the PAR files. Once you have installed QuickPAR (free download below) click any PAR file and the program will repair the damage.

After this you simply need to open the post. If movies won't play, update your codecs or try the free open source media player, VLC. VLC will play almost any multimedia file, including incomplete AVI's.

Why the lightweight Xnews newsreader is still useful if you get Forte Agent or any other Heavyweight News Client

The chances are that if you use newsgroups a lot, you will want more functions and options from your newsreader. Forte Agent is good choice, as is Grabit.

Xnews still offers some useful features though.

  • The main advantage of Xnews is that it doesn't need installing, so it is completely portable. You can go into any Internet cafe in the world, download it and use. This is a big plus for travellers.
  • Xnews puts nothing on your computer that you don't tell it to. So, there are no huge, hard-to-find files burdening your PCs hard drive, This is good for any device with a limited memory. It is also good if you are using a public computer- many businesses and colleges really don't like newsgroup material on their computers.

Copyright and Warez

A lot of material on newsgroups is not legal for a variety of reasons so you need to exercise your judgement and be aware of the laws in your country. Downloading warez also opens you to viruses and agents of all kinds.

Anti-Virus Software

There are a lot of viruses on newsgroups so make sure you have antivirus protection. Avira AntiVir Personal is free and it works.
